Out in the wastelands of Antarctica, an engineer tests her latest creation--a rescue robot who can withstand extreme cold. But when a blizzard blows through unexpected, can this robot be trusted?
  
  A stand-alone prequel story to my novel Our Lady of the Ice, with illustrations by me. I originally sent this to my mailing list subscribers, but I'm not making it available for everyone to read.

The Thing 2: Infection✔️

18 parts Complete

A Novelization of the 2002 video game The Thing. Captain John Blake of the US Special Forces has fought in nearly every environment on the planet. From running down drug runners in Mexico to kidnappers in South America to Counter-Terrorism ops all over Europe, Africa, and the Middle East, he's seen and done it all. Or so he'd thought. As he prepares to go on some well-earned R&R, he is suddenly shoved onto a helicopter and flown to Antarctica. Given a team and a very short briefing, Blake is tasked with investigating an isolated American research outpost that has been mysteriously destroyed. What begins as a simple mystery and fairly straightforward mission quickly degenerates into a grim struggle for survival as Blake encounters a shape-shifting alien horror from beyond the stars. It assumes the forms of those it kills and it can hide in plain sight, as anyone can be infected. Now, Blake must assemble scattered remnants of the Special Forces personnel, scrounge for supplies, and brave the subzero antarctic temperatures, all while trying to discern who is human, and who is The Thing...
